Transaction 5678ef6d89d341cc9cd306aa75880764eecc7128bbe10bd279cf8bbf2640e79d
1 Input
2 Outputs
- 5678ef6d89d341cc9cd306aa75880764eecc7128bbe10bd279cf8bbf2640e79d:0
- 5678ef6d89d341cc9cd306aa75880764eecc7128bbe10bd279cf8bbf2640e79d:1
value 405264
address 16dKUw7RL5jFCok7AkA2dabtAtRwKcadEE
value 407250
address 1HsKQEoyh3151GNmxeZ2TUu7V1d4EVEFRX